Lineaire dimensionale tolerantie (\u00b1mm)<\/h2>\n\n\n\n<p>Dit is de meest elementaire maar essenti\u00eble tolerantie - het controleren van lengte, breedte, dikte en diameter.<\/p>\n\n\n\n<p>In de meeste industri\u00eble toepassingen: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Algemene tolerantie: \u00b10,05 mm tot \u00b10,1 mm<\/li>\n\n\n\n<li>Nauwkeurige assemblages: \u00b10,01 mm of nauwkeuriger<\/li>\n<\/ul>\n\n\n\n<p>Onjuiste controle kan leiden tot: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Verkeerde uitlijning in assemblages<\/li>\n\n\n\n<li>Overmatige trillingen<\/li>\n\n\n\n<li>Verhoogde lagerbelasting<\/li>\n<\/ul>\n\n\n\n<p>Voor transmissie- en lageronderdelen is meestal een strakkere dimensionale controle vereist.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">2. Diametertolerantie voor passing van as en boring<\/h2>\n\n\n\n<p>As- en boringstoleranties bepalen rechtstreeks het type passing: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Pasvorm<\/li>\n\n\n\n<li>Overgangspasvorm<\/li>\n\n\n\n<li>Interferentiepasvorm<\/li>\n<\/ul>\n\n\n\n<p>Een onjuiste pasvorm kan resulteren in: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Lager kruip<\/li>\n\n\n\n<li>Voortijdige slijtage<\/li>\n\n\n\n<li>Assemblagefout<\/li>\n<\/ul>\n\n\n\n<p>Voor roterende systemen worden gewoonlijk ISO pasvormnormen (bijv. H7\/g6, H7\/h6) toegepast.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">3. Concentriciteit<\/h2>\n\n\n\n<p>Concentriciteit zorgt ervoor dat meerdere cilindrische elementen dezelfde as delen.<\/p>\n\n\n\n<p>Kritisch voor: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Lagerhuizen<\/li>\n\n\n\n<li>Roterende assen<\/li>\n\n\n\n<li>Versnellingsbakken<\/li>\n<\/ul>\n\n\n\n<p>Slechte concentriciteit leidt tot: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Onbalans<\/li>\n\n\n\n<li>Geluid<\/li>\n\n\n\n<li>Verhoogde radiale belasting<\/li>\n<\/ul>\n\n\n\n<p>In roterende apparatuur met hoge snelheden wordt deze tolerantie uiterst kritisch.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">4. 4. Rondheid (Circulariteit)<\/h2>\n\n\n\n<p>Rondheid be\u00efnvloedt: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Contactprestaties afdichting<\/li>\n\n\n\n<li>Dragende lastverdeling<\/li>\n\n\n\n<li>Soepele rotatie<\/li>\n<\/ul>\n\n\n\n<p>Zelfs als de diametertolerantie acceptabel is, kan een slechte rondheid trillingen of afdichtingslekkage veroorzaken.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">5. Vlakheid<\/h2>\n\n\n\n<p>Vlakheid is essentieel voor: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Afdichtingsvlakken<\/li>\n\n\n\n<li>Montage-interfaces<\/li>\n\n\n\n<li>Mechanische contactgebieden<\/li>\n<\/ul>\n\n\n\n<p>Oneffen oppervlakken kunnen de oorzaak zijn: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Olielekkage<\/li>\n\n\n\n<li>Ongelijke boutkracht<\/li>\n\n\n\n<li>Structurele spanningsconcentratie<\/li>\n<\/ul>\n\n\n\n<p>Tolerantie op vlakheid is vooral belangrijk bij afdichtingssystemen en hydraulische toepassingen.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">6. Loodrechtheid &amp; Parallelliteit<\/h2>\n\n\n\n<p>Deze geometrische toleranties zorgen voor de juiste uitlijning tussen oppervlakken.<\/p>\n\n\n\n<p>Toepassingen: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Tandwielmontage<\/li>\n\n\n\n<li>Versnellingsbakken<\/li>\n\n\n\n<li>Huisvestingsstructuren<\/li>\n<\/ul>\n\n\n\n<p>Een slechte loodlijn kan de oorzaak zijn: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Tandwieltand uitlijning<\/li>\n\n\n\n<li>Ongelijkmatige slijtage<\/li>\n\n\n\n<li>Verhoogde mechanische spanning<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">7. Oppervlakteruwheid (Ra-waarde)<\/h2>\n\n\n\n<p>De oppervlakteafwerking heeft een directe invloed: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Wrijvingsniveau<\/li>\n\n\n\n<li>Slijtage<\/li>\n\n\n\n<li>Prestaties afdichting<\/li>\n\n\n\n<li>Vermoeiingssterkte<\/li>\n<\/ul>\n\n\n\n<p>Typische bereiken: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Algemene bewerking: Ra 3,2 - 6,3 \u03bcm<\/li>\n\n\n\n<li>Verzegelend oppervlak: Ra 0,4 - 1,6 \u03bcm<\/li>\n\n\n\n<li>Lagerzitting: Ra 0,8 - 1,6 \u03bcm<\/li>\n<\/ul>\n\n\n\n<p>Overafwerking verhoogt de kosten zonder toegevoegde functionele waarde.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">8.
